Can you drink blueberry water?
Because blueberries have a high concentration of antioxidants, they can help to neutralize some of the free radicals that can cause DNA damage. In one trial, 168 participants drank 34 ounces (1 liter) of blueberry and apple juice every day for a period of eight weeks. After four weeks, the amount of oxidative DNA damage caused by free radicals had decreased by 20%. ( 12 ).

Why do blueberries give me diarrhea?
When people consume meals that contain a lot of sugar, water enters their intestines, resulting in very loose bowel movements. Fructose is a sugar that is present in many fruits and is also used in the production of table sugar. Some fruits contain a higher concentration of fructose than others.
How long can I leave fruit in infused water?
It is recommended to store freshly infused water in the refrigerator for approximately six days in a firmly closed container. Make sure to check the water for any signs of contamination before consuming it.

What fruits should I put in my water?
Cucumbers, citrus fruits, melons, and mint all provide a taste to water nearly immediately after being added.Apples, cinnamon, fresh ginger root, and rosemary should be let to soak overnight in the refrigerator.After a few hours in the fridge, melons and sliced strawberries begin to appear soggy; citrus and whole berries, on the other hand, continue to remain fresh even after several hours in the fridge.
